From b63a582bf9b698ffd2de9a214c1aa08dc67d599b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Sebastian=20Dr=C3=B6ge?= Date: Sat, 23 Jan 2010 13:19:08 +0100 Subject: [PATCH] oggdemux: Set caps on header buffers --- ext/ogg/gstoggdemux.c | 1 + 1 file changed, 1 insertion(+) diff --git a/ext/ogg/gstoggdemux.c b/ext/ogg/gstoggdemux.c index 2ccead7c26..29f44cce7c 100644 --- a/ext/ogg/gstoggdemux.c +++ b/ext/ogg/gstoggdemux.c @@ -759,6 +759,7 @@ gst_ogg_pad_submit_packet (GstOggPad * pad, ogg_packet * packet) pad->map.n_header_packets_seen++; if (!pad->map.have_headers) { buf = gst_ogg_demux_buffer_from_packet (packet); + gst_buffer_set_caps (buf, pad->map.caps); pad->map.headers = g_list_append (pad->map.headers, buf); GST_DEBUG ("keeping header packet %d", pad->map.n_header_packets_seen); }